Lloyds TSB insurance is offered by the Lloyds TSB banking brand, which was created in 1995 as a result of the merger between TSB Bank and Lloyds Bank. A Lloyds TSB insurance policy can be acquired through post or over the phone/Internet. It can also be purchased at a Lloyds TSB branch.
Lloyds TSB Insurance Options
Home Insurance
The standard home insurance policy encompasses cover for damage of the home and its contents due to natural causes or vandalism. It also includes:
-
Cover for personal cash and credit cards up to £500.
-
Cover for contents outside the home, but within the boundary, of up to £1,000.
-
Alternative accommodation expenses and/or loss of rent, to a maximum of 20% of the building insurance value.
-
Surveyors and architects hired due to damage to the property.
Car Insurance
Lloyds TSB car insurance can be acquired for a comprehensive cover or for only a third party liability cover. Some standard features of the cover are:
· A new replacement car in exchange for the written off car, provided it was not older than one year.
· No claims bonus, up to 65%.
· European cover for 90 days.
· Courtesy car during the time your car is being repaired by an approved dealer.
Pet Insurance
Restricted to dogs and cats, Lloyds TSB pet insurance covers:
· Medical conditions, up to £3,000 per condition for a maximum of 12 months following the first treatment.
· Advertising and rewards costs, up to £1,000, to find a missing pet.
· Theft or loss, up to £500, is unreturned within 45 days,
· Emergency kennel accommodation, up to £750, if the owner is hospitalized for more than four consecutive days.
· Cancellation of trip because of the pet, up to £3,000.
Travel Insurance
A standard Lloyds TSB travel insurance cover includes:
-
Free travel information.
-
Trip cancellation and rescheduling, up to £5,000.
-
Emergency medical treatment and return trip expenses, up to £5,000,000.
-
Lost baggage, up to £1,500.
One can opt for additional travel insurance cover for winter sports and golf equipment.
Student Insurance
Standard student insurance can be acquired for room possessions, when living in residence hall, student flat or even shared house. It covers:
-
Walk-in theft.
-
University property taken on loan, including books, for up to £500.
-
Desktop PC.
A student can also apply for additional cover for laptops and other portable equipment up to £4,000 per item for a maximum of £5,000.
Besides these, Lloyds TSB insurance can be acquired by businesses to cover contractor, shop, office and commercial van.
